Understanding the Lifted Ford Explorer Appeal
There are several reasons why owners decide to elevate their SUVs. Beyond the undeniable visual dominance, a lifted Ford Explorer provides functional benefits that extend to both on-road comfort and off-road performance. By raising the chassis, drivers gain the clearance necessary to install larger, more aggressive off-road tires, which in turn improves traction on loose surfaces like mud, sand, or snow.
Most enthusiasts opt for one of two common lift methods:
- Suspension Lifts: These replace or augment factory components like springs and struts to increase ground clearance. This method often improves wheel travel and handling on uneven terrain.
- Body Lifts: These involve placing spacers between the frame and the body of the vehicle. This is a cost-effective way to fit larger tires without altering the suspension geometry.
Choosing the Right Lift Kit for Your Model
Not every Ford Explorer is built the same. Depending on the generation—whether you are working with an older, truck-based chassis or a newer unibody model—your options for a lifted Ford Explorer will vary significantly. It is crucial to verify your specific model year compatibility before purchasing any hardware.
| Lift Type | Best For | Complexity |
|---|---|---|
| Spacer/Leveling Kit | Aesthetic improvement and light off-roading | Low |
| Coilover Suspension Lift | Serious off-roading and better ride quality | High |
| Body Lift | Increasing tire size clearance only | Medium |
⚠️ Note: Always ensure that your alignment settings are professionally adjusted immediately after installing a lift kit to prevent uneven tire wear and steering instability.
Enhancing Performance Beyond the Lift
While the lift is the star of the show, a lifted Ford Explorer relies on several other components to function safely. Simply bolting on a lift kit is only the first step. To truly optimize your vehicle, consider the following upgrades:
- Larger Off-Road Tires: These provide the necessary footprint to handle rocky paths.
- High-Performance Shocks: Upgrading your dampers ensures that the ride remains controlled despite the higher center of gravity.
- Control Arms: In many cases, a lift changes the geometry of your suspension, making aftermarket control arms a necessity for maintaining proper handling.
- Skid Plates: Protecting the undercarriage is vital when you start exploring more demanding trails.
Safety Considerations for Lifted Vehicles
Modifying the ride height of any SUV changes its center of gravity. A lifted Ford Explorer will be more susceptible to body roll during sharp turns compared to a stock unit. Drivers should adjust their driving habits to account for this change, specifically when navigating highway curves or performing emergency maneuvers. Additionally, the increase in height might require modifications to your brake lines or ABS sensor wiring to ensure they have enough slack at full suspension extension.
💡 Note: Before hitting the trails, perform a "flex test" in a controlled environment to ensure your tires do not rub against the wheel wells or frame during maximum suspension compression.
Maintenance Tips for Your Modified SUV
A lifted Ford Explorer requires more frequent maintenance than a standard factory model. Because the suspension components are working harder, inspect your bushings and ball joints regularly. The extra leverage placed on your steering rack and drivetrain by larger wheels can accelerate wear and tear, so keeping up with your fluid changes and alignment checks is the best way to ensure the longevity of your build.
When selecting parts for your build, prioritize quality over cost. Cheap components can lead to catastrophic failure on the trail, which is not only expensive to fix but potentially dangerous. Invest in kits from reputable manufacturers who provide detailed installation guides and support for their products.
